The problem is that Richardson never was a #1 go-to type of player that the Bobcats needed (and still need IMO) and still isn't known for his defense. He is fantastic as a 3rd option behind Nash/Amare in a high octane offense. I think the Cats have the right guys as a 2 + 3 option (Wallace and Jack) but they've got to find that #1 guy. The problem is, where do you find him with one of the highest profile free agent years in history where lots of teams are going to be competing for the Wades, Lebrons, Johnsons, and Bosh's of the world, and no draft picks?

He's a terrific athlete, but like many have said, not a number one option. He plays with one of the best PG's in the leage in a fastbreak offense. Athletes like him can put up numbers in situations like that. It's a great fit for him. He's still very streaky though, and that was the main problem I had with him at Charlotte. He'll go for 40 one night and then shoot 3-20 the next.
